(1) Mind you in a phrase that is thrown into a sentence before you include something that is very pertinent to the story

(2) Mind you is a phrase that you throw in before you add details to the scene you are expressing

(3) Mind you can also be used to bring shock value to a story where two points highly contradict eachother.
(1) “He was planning to ask her out on a date, mind you hes never been on a date before.”

(2) “I was driving very fast, mind you it was raining.”

(3) “Ok so tell me why Lisa said she hates girls who are easy. Mind you she has 5 baby daddies.”

Literally 1984 

Used in response for when someone promotes/advocates an event or idea that is perceived to support "too much" authority and/or government control.

Often used jokingly as a over-exaggeration in political talk.

Can also be used in response to a ban or mute in a forum site or online chat.
Steve: I think that the government should regulate businesses more
Bob: Literally 1984!

--User1 has been permantly banned--
User2: You cant ban my friend like that! Literally 1984!
